ECON 7910: Business Microeconomics
Development of the fundamental concepts of scarcity, opportunity cost, and marginal analysis, with an emphasis on problems faced by managers. These concepts are used to explain the structure and performance of firms and industries. Offered every year.
Prerequisite: Permission of department.
1.0 to 3.0 hours
